James G. Miller is a scholar working on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, Biomedical Engineering and Mechanics of Materials. According to data from OpenAlex, James G. Miller has authored 340 papers receiving a total of 9.5k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 128 papers in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, 122 papers in Biomedical Engineering and 103 papers in Mechanics of Materials. Recurrent topics in James G. Miller's work include Ultrasonics and Acoustic Wave Propagation (98 papers), Ultrasound Imaging and Elastography (94 papers) and Ultrasound and Hyperthermia Applications (71 papers). James G. Miller is often cited by papers focused on Ultrasonics and Acoustic Wave Propagation (98 papers), Ultrasound Imaging and Elastography (94 papers) and Ultrasound and Hyperthermia Applications (71 papers). James G. Miller collaborates with scholars based in United States, Japan and Indonesia. James G. Miller's co-authors include Burton E. Sobel, Samuel A. Wickline, Julio E. Pérez, Matthew O’Donnell, E. T. Jaynes, Jack G. Mottley, James W. Mimbs, Benico Barzilai, Joel Mobley and Lewis J. Thomas and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ences and Journal of the American Chemical Society.
